The Hunter Hub in the Office of VP Research invites applications for an Events Specialist. This Full-time Fixed Term position is for approximately 2 years (based on length of grant funding), with the possibility of extension.
Created with a transformational gift from the Hunter Family Foundation in 2017, the Hunter Hub for Entrepreneurial Thinking is U Calgarys community innovation hub that transforms lives and economies through fostering entrepreneurial thinking in students, faculty and the community. Our mission is to cultivate and support game-changing innovators and accelerate their ideas from conception to impact. Located in the Vice-President Research portfolio, the Hunter Hub contributes directly to the University of Calgary's strategic vision to be the most entrepreneurial university in Canada.
Reporting to the Manager, Facilities and Community, Hunter Hub for Entrepreneurial Thinking, and working in collaboration with the Office of Vice President (Research), the Hunter Hub team, and across all innovation areas and faculties of the university, Events Specialist will be the first face our community sees as they enter the Collision Space. In addition to executing the Hunter Hub events, the Events Specialist will be required to assist cross-functional groups on campus. Acting as the project manager to oversee all elements, from project intake, planning, execution, and reporting. The Events Specialist will be responsible for writing event plans with measurable objectives, established themes and key messages which align with the Hunter Hub and the University of Calgary priorities. Work hours are 8:30am-4:30pm (opening hours of the Hunter Hub); this position will involve flexible work hours (i.e. early mornings, weeknights, weekends) that are subject to change in order to accommodate the events schedule.
Summary of Key Responsibilities (job functions include but are not limited to):
- Manage and maintain the Hunter Hub Collision space from 8:30am-4:30pm Monday through Friday.
- Maintenance of event booking email address to provide visitors, Hunter Hub staff and UCalgary community support in a professional, courteous, proactive and positive manner; provides relevant University of Calgary policy and program information to space clients, students, and community.
- Create and maintain the Hunter Hub Events calendar, including but not limited to Lunch and Learns and Hunter Hub Signature Events.
- Maintain event supplies including but not limited to conducting monthly and yearly inventory, equipment maintenance, filing receipts and vendor contracts.
- Maintain space bookings and events calendar.
- Maintain and set up the Collision Space as needed for events, submit requests for space and facility service as needed; Ensure Health & Safety standards are met.
- Develop and execute Hunter Hub events and programs (online and in-person) as required, including logistics and vendors; agendas, run of shows, event briefs or programs; invitation and registration of guests, speakers and/or participants.
- Execute external events for other departments on campus using the Collision Space or external groups looking to use the space.
- Organize and maintain all displays and presentation materials in the Hunter Hub Collision space and at external events, where required.
- Maintain and update files and database.
- Prepare and present regular status reports, dashboards, analytics and other documentation; provide timely and accurate information and updates to leadership.
- Set up new vendors and process accounting purchase orders, expenses, invoices and payment requisitions in a timely manner into the U of C accounting system.
- General administrative duties including liaising with other University of Calgary departments for event related details.
- Maintain events budget for the Hunter Hub and ensure funds are being allocated appropriately.
